I’ve tested every bookmarking tool under the sun. My top pick is 'JPDF Tweak'—it’s lightweight, open-source, and lets you rearrange pages while adding nested bookmarks (perfect for arcs within volumes). For macOS users, 'Preview' surprisingly handles basic bookmarking, though it’s clunky for large files.

The real magic comes with OCR tools like 'ABBYY FineReader,' which can scan manga page headers to auto-generate bookmarks if the text is clear. Pair this with 'Calibre' for metadata management, and your library feels like a legit e-store.

I also stumbled upon niche communities where fans share custom-bookmarked PDFs. Sites like MangaDex sometimes have volunteers who upload organized versions. If you’re dealing with Japanese raws, 'コミックビューア' apps often include bookmark presets for tankobon layouts. Remember: Always respect scanlators’ guidelines when sharing modified files.

adding bookmarks to PDFs is a game-changer for navigation. The simplest tool I use is Adobe Acrobat Pro—it lets you manually create bookmarks by right-clicking pages and naming them (like 'Chapter 1' or 'Volume 3'). For bulk processing, I rely on 'PDF-XChange Editor,' which has batch bookmarking features and even supports regex for auto-naming chapters. If you prefer free options, 'Foxit Reader' works decently for basic bookmarking, though it lacks advanced automation. Pro tip: Always backup your files before batch edits!

For tech-savvy users, Python scripts with libraries like PyPDF2 can automate bookmarking by parsing filenames or page numbers, but this requires coding knowledge. Some fans share pre-made scripts on GitHub for common manga formats.

When I digitized my 500+ manga volumes, I needed bookmarks that mirrored physical tabbing. 'PDFescape' became my go-to for its drag-and-drop simplicity—you can even color-code bookmarks by story arcs. For shonen manga with frequent fights, I label bookmarks like 'Vs. Battle: Midoriya vs. Todoroki' for quick revisits.

Cloud-based tools like 'Smallpdf' work in a pinch but lack granular control. Meanwhile, 'Kofax Power PDF' offers templates for popular series, saving hours on setup.

A lesser-known trick: Use 'Briss' to crop white margins first—this makes thumbnails clearer for visual bookmarking. For omnibus editions, split PDFs into single volumes using 'PDFsam Basic' before bookmarking. If you’re archival-minded, embed ISBN metadata via 'Exiftool' so bookmarks sync across devices.

How to add pdf bookmarks to light novel PDFs for free?

3 Answers2025-08-03 01:06:53
I used to struggle with keeping track of my favorite light novel chapters until I discovered a simple method to add bookmarks for free. I use the free version of 'Adobe Acrobat Reader DC,' which lets me add bookmarks easily. Just open the PDF, go to the 'Bookmarks' panel on the left, and click the '+' icon to create a new bookmark. I name them after chapters or key moments, like 'Volume 3: Demon Lord’s Arrival.' For more customization, I adjust the zoom level before saving the bookmark so it lands perfectly on the scene I want. This method works great for organizing long series like 'Overlord' or 'Re:Zero.' Sometimes, I also use 'Foxit PDF Reader,' another free tool with similar features. It’s lightweight and lets me color-code bookmarks, which helps when I’m juggling multiple novels. I group bookmarks by arc or character POVs—super handy for complex stories like 'The Beginning After the End.' Both tools are beginner-friendly and don’t require any technical skills.
